Non-Financial Risk Reporting PMO Lead

Freddie Mac

Lead Non-Financial Risk Reporting PMO at Freddie Mac, ensuring governance and cross-functional coordination across risk, data, and technology.

Posted 6/25/2026full-timeMcLean • Texas, Virginia • 🇺🇸 United StatesSenior💰 $126,000 - $188,000 per yearWebsite

About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Lead the governance, maintenance, and continuous improvement of enterprise requirements and templates for non-financial risk reporting
  • Serve as the central PMO lead for non-financial risk reporting governance, coordinating stakeholders, clarifying decisions, and driving consistent execution across the enterprise
  • Prepare executive‑ready materials, analysis, and status reporting for senior leadership and governance forums
  • Manage the end-to-end program for non-financial risk reporting, including intake, prioritization, decisioning, implementation tracking, and status reporting
  • Facilitate governance discussions with clear impact analysis, recommendations, decision support materials, and documented outcomes to enable timely decision-making
  • Establish and maintain core PMO artifacts, including issue and risk logs, enhancement trackers, decision records, and governance documentation to support transparency and auditability
  • Monitor data quality, consistency, and completeness across NFR reporting outputs
  • Coordinate cross-functional delivery with business, risk, data, and technology teams to advance automation, standardization, and scalable reporting solutions
  • Partner with enterprise and divisional risk teams to drive adoption of reporting standards, monitor implementation progress, and resolve execution challenges
  • Facilitate stakeholder communications, training, and implementation guidance to reinforce expectations, timelines, roles, and accountability
  • Build strong working relationships across first line, second line, and Internal Audit partners

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Bachelor’s degree in business, finance, risk management, information systems, or related field
  • 8+ years of experience in program management, PMO, governance, risk management, controls, compliance, or a related cross-functional delivery role
  • Experience leading or coordinating governance routines, change initiatives, or standardized operating processes, including preparation of executive materials for management and governance forums
  • Familiarity with non‑financial risk concepts, control environments, and enterprise risk reporting practices
  • Ability to partner effectively with data, reporting, and technology teams on data quality, definitions, controls, and implementation needs
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to clearly document requirements, issues, and decisions
  • Proficiency in Excel and PowerPoint; experience reviewing or validating reports, templates, or dashboards is a plus
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ities, track dependencies, and drive execution in a structured governance environment with defined standards and timelines
  • Adaptability and resilience to work in a complex and changing environment
